Come party at Farrel’s place for some great fun for any and all geocachers. Farrel-McWhirter Park features plenty of hiking trails, tire swings, a children’s animal farm, an orienteering course, and of course, geocaching! This event will take place at one of the park’s shelters which comes equipped with running water, electricity, and BBQ grills. Despite these features, the shelter is somewhat small, but this just makes it easier to enjoy the beauty of the park. There are plenty of picnic tables set up around the shelter.
